In 2019, Georgetown received 2246 transfer applicants. The school accepted 149 students. Therefore, the transfer acceptance rate for Georgetown is 6.63%. This indicates how hard it is to transfer into Georgetown. You can use the free calculator below to predict your chances of getting accepted.

Acceptance Rate, US Admissions, Admissions News Georgetown University accepted 13% of applicants for the undergraduate Class of 2027, a one percentage point increase from the Class of 2026. The university admitted 3,263 students out of 25,519 total applicants, which is 1,151 fewer applicants than last year. We would like to show you a description here but the site won’t allow us. Over those 16 years, Georgetown’s average waitlist acceptance rate has stood at 7.49%. But like other elite universities, Georgetown’s waitlist acceptance rate can vary year-over-year.

Selective college admissions have been a vortex of anxiety and stress for what seems like forever, …NEARLY 20,000 STUDENTS VYING for about 1,580 spots applied to Georgetown this year for the Class of 2017. The university admitted 3,293 students for an admission rate of 16.6 percent, a similar selectivity rate as last year. “We knew early on this was going to be an exceptional class,” says Charles Deacon, dean of admissions. […]Georgetown’s Early Action acceptance rate is 12%, with 964 students accepted out of 8,196 applicants. The university’s yield rate, which is the percentage of accepted students who enroll, was 48%. Rowe, the poem’s speaker ...Earlier this month 881 Early Action applicants were accepted to Georgetown’s class of 2026. There were a total of 8,832 applicants, reflecting a 10 percent Early Action acceptance rate, which is a slight decline from last year’s 10.1 percent.
